| Parents, if you wish to accompany your child as a chaperone on any field trip, you must be pre-approved by completing a Volunteer Leaders Request (available in the school office). These do need to be renewed every 3 years. Many expire in December 2008. You can call the school office (356-2566) and check to see if you need to complete a new form. |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| 2008 - 2009 Supply List for Fifth Grade | ||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
| $40.00 for school fees (These may be paid at Orientation Night). This reflects the addition of a $10.00 technology/computer fee. 1 each red, blue, black pens (not gel pens, please). pencils glue stick 5 pocket folders with brads in center (One must be designated as "Homework", the others will be for each content area.) plenty of loose-leaf notebook paper soft pencil pouch 12 or 16-count colored pencils 8 or 16 box of crayons (no larger, please) 4 or 5 one-subject spiral notebooks ruler with both inches and centimeters 1 box of tissues (we'll ask for another one after Christmas) At this point I do not need any paper towels or ziploc baggies. When we run out, I'll let you know. Please no Trapper Keepers or oversized notebooks. They do not fit in the student desks. |
